Description

The building is a barn located at Laught Mains, likely constructed in the second half of the 18th century. It features a two-storey, three-bay farmhouse and a detached barn to the southeast, situated beyond a steading built around 1830, which is not included in the listing. Both structures are built from rubble with ashlar dressings and have slate roofs.

The farmhouse is painted and has a boulder base. It consists of three unequal bays and has a gabled porch added to the inner bay, probably in the second half of the 19th century. The windows are sash style with small-paned glazing, featuring eight panes on the ground floor and twelve panes above. There is a low northwest wing and a full-height rear wing on the northeast side, which includes a corrugated iron porch in the re-entrant angle. The building has straight skews and corniced end stacks.

The barn, which is now used as a tractor shed, has a rectangular plan and may have been enlarged. It features a large barn door on the long northwest wall, along with modern doors and a lintel, and a doorway alongside. There are slit ventilators in three tiers in the gables. The barn has straight skews and retains fragments of milling machinery inside, along with evidence that a horsemill once adjoined it at the southeast.
